DISABLED AMERICAN VETERANS, CHAPTER 19, GROVE
Offers Certified Service Officers to assist veterans and their families with their VA benefits. Van transport service to and from the VA hospital in Fayetteville, AR. Assist veterans and their families during distressed situations. Call 918-787-6402 for more information.

GROVE PARKINSON'S SPEECH THERAPY GROUP
Thursdays, 3 p.m., Grand Lake Family YMCA,This two-part program is designed to first help patients strengthen their voice, and then enable long-term prevention of loss of speech. These two parts have proven to increase a participant’s ability to speak, swallow, and improve their quality of life.

WOMEN IN BUSINESS CONNECTION
The Miami Regional Chamber of Commerce, in partnership with Grove Area Chamber of Commerce, invites you to join us for the inaugural Women in Business Connection (WIBC) Conference & Expo on Friday, September 16, 2022, at NEO A&M College – Student Union/Ballroom. The WIBC event is designed as a professional development program that connects, inspires, and supports women in their professional and personal growth.

The professional and local speakers, including TEDx speakers, Kari Mirabal and Rena Cook, will open your eyes toward becoming Authentically You! The conference will consist of general sessions and workshops led by professional experts on various topics, including networking with confidence, branding your authentic self, embracing your authentic voice and more.
